In what ways can companies leverage technology and data analytics to effectively measure the productivity and efficiency of remote employees, and how can they use this information to optimize their performance and drive success in a virtual work setting?

Productivity
Companies can leverage technology and data analytics by implementing tools such as time tracking software, productivity monitoring apps, and performance dashboards to measure the productivity and efficiency of remote employees. By analyzing data on key performance indicators, such as completed tasks, project milestones, and time spent on specific activities, companies can identify trends and patterns to optimize employee performance. This information can be used to provide targeted feedback, set realistic goals, and offer training and resources to help remote employees succeed in a virtual work setting, ultimately driving success for the organization as a whole.
